Ingredients Overview

Essential Ingredients and Their Roles

To make the perfect Savory Bacon, Cheese, and Green Bell Pepper Egg Muffins Recipe, you’ll need the following:

  • Eggs: The star ingredient, providing structure and protein.
  • Heavy Cream: Adds richness and ensures a creamy texture.
  • Cooked Bacon: Delivers smoky, savory flavor.
  • Shredded Cheddar Cheese: Enhances the muffins with a tangy and gooey quality.
  • Green Bell Pepper: Offers a fresh, slightly sweet crunch.
  • Salt and Pepper: Elevates and balances flavors.
  • Olive Oil: Prevents sticking when greasing the muffin tin.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ation and Cooking Techniques

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Set it to 375°F (190°C) to ensure even cooking.
  2. Grease the Muffin Tin: Use olive oil or non-stick spray to prevent sticking.
  3. Whisk the Eggs and Cream: Combine in a bowl, seasoning with salt and pepper.
  4. Add the Fillings: Mix in cooked bacon, cheddar cheese, and chopped bell pepper.
  5. Pour the Mixture: Fill each muffin cup about 3/4 full.
  6. Bake: Place in the oven for 18-20 minutes, checking for doneness with a toothpick.

Tips for Evenly Baked Muffins

  • Ensure the bacon and bell pepper pieces are evenly distributed to avoid lopsided muffins.
  • Avoid overfilling the cups, as the mixture will rise during baking.
  • Rotate the muffin tin halfway through baking for consistent heat distribution.

Storage and Meal Prep Tips

How to Store Egg Muffins

  • Refrigerator: Store in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
  • Freezer: Wrap individually and freeze for up to 2 months.

Reheating Tips

  • Use a microwave for quick reheating (30 seconds per muffin).
  • For a crispier texture, reheat in an oven or air fryer at 350°F (175°C).
